PCA Launches Retailer Grassroots Campaign Against Flavor Rule

June 4, 2022 By Matthew Tabacco

The Premium Cigar Association is unveiling a new microsite fightflavorbans.com to afford retailers the opportunity to weigh in on the FDA’s recent action on flavored cigars.

The Food & Drug Administration is proposing the Tobacco Product Standard for Characterizing Flavors in Cigars that would in effect ban flavored cigars. Based on a recent membership survey 93% of Premium Cigar Association member retailers acknowledged selling a flavored tobacco product and it is important for the Food & Drug Administration to hear concerns about prohibition of these products.

This action by the FDA is not justified based on economic or health reasons and the PCA and industry allies will be specifically questioning those merits along with calling for additional research. The broad nature of the “characterizing descriptor” language in the proposed rule is especially concerning as an assault on free speech and one that could affect cigars without any flavoring or additives.
